Farhat Ali Junejo transferred to Intelligence Bureau
Share on WhatAppShare on XShare on Facebook

Islamabad, February 27, 2026: The Government of Pakistan has transferred Farhat Ali Junejo, a BS-21 officer of the Police Service of Pakistan, from the Government of Sindh and placed his services at the disposal of the Intelligence Bureau (IB) Division.

According to a notification issued by the Establishment Division, the transfer takes effect immediately and will remain in force until further orders. The posting was approved by the competent authority and formally communicated to the relevant federal and provincial offices for compliance.
